Abstract

The available guides in chemical kinetic’s learning only explain the adsorption equation, do not explain the type of adsorption and the practical guide is not related to the value of local wisdom. Therefore, it is necessary to have a practical guide on the concept of adsorption isotherm based on local wisdom. The purpose of this study was to determine the feasibility of the laboratory work’s guide and student responses. This research employs a research and development (R D) using ADDIE’s model. The subject in this study was a lab work’s guide for the plant-based isotherm adsorption topic Indigofera tinctoria L utilizing a guided inquiry approach which was tested to 13 students in a limited scale and 34 students in the main scale. The experiment was conducted to chemistry education students of FKIP Untan on academic year 2018-2020 who had learned chemical kinetics courses. Data collection techniques used are direct and indirect communication techniques. Data collection tools used are the feasibility assessment sheets and student response questionnaire. The results of the feasibility assessment in terms of content, graphic and language aspects obtained an average of 91% with very feasible criteria. The results of the limited trial obtained an average of 89% and the results of the main trial of 89% each obtained very good criteria. Based on the results of the feasibility assessment by experts and student responses’ questionnaire that the lab work’s guide can be used in learning process to support students’ understanding of chemical kinetics’ concepts

Abstract

The skill of making a good poster is that it must meet the quality requirements of the poster. A good poster quality consists of clarity of content, completeness of components, aesthetics, composition of text and images. To train students' poster making skills, a supportive learning model is needed. The project based literacy that integrates school literacy movement strengthening character education (Li-Pro-GP) program in the implementation of learning. The purpose of the study was to describe the skills of making posters for junior high school students after using the Li-Pro-GP learning model. The research method uses classroom action research (CAR) at SMPN 23 Malang City, carried out in 2 blended cycles. The results showed that students' skills had increased in making posters based on science concepts. The population of this research is class VII odd semester 2020/2021 students of SMPN 23 Malang. The sample from the research of class VIIC SMPN 23 Malang is 25 students with purposive sampling technique. Data collection with student activity observation sheets includes field notes and poster making skills with poster making indicators. The research data were analyzed descriptively and qualitatively presented with bar and pie charts with an explanation for each percentage on the diagram of the 25 students, it shows that 20% of the students in the very good poster category, 16% of the students in the good category and 64% of the students in the moderate category

Abstract

The lack of facilities and infrastructure, both laboratories and projectors, makes teachers rarely use learning media with methods that are still teacher-centered, making students limited in visualizing physical phenomena. This phenomenon has an impact on the difficulty in understanding physics so that their learning outcomes are included in the low category. Researchers in overcoming the problem using animated videos. The purpose of this study was to see the effectiveness of the application of animated videos in improving physics learning outcomes for class XI at SMAN 9 Kendari. This research is a quantitative research with a quasi-experimental method with a nonequivalent control group design. The research sample was determined by purposive sampling technique which was divided into 2 classes, namely the experimental class and the control class. The data analysis technique used is the independent sample t-test. The results of the study found that the use of animated video-based learning media was very effective to be applied to the physics learning process as seen from the provision of posttest questions and the gain test value also increased by 0.69 in the experimental class and 0.62 in the control class which was included in the medium category. So it can be concluded that animated video media is effective in improving physics learning outcomes

Abstract

The evidence of past disasters can be used to support disaster risk reduction efforts. Many records of past disasters are obtained in the field based on geological studies related to disasters, for example the paleotsunami sediments of the Gua Ek Leuntie. The education process for this evidence cannot be carried out directly in the field. Therefore, an effort is needed so that evidence of past disasters can be presented to the community, for example through making replicas. This study aims to describe the process of making a replica of the Gua Ek Leuntie tsunami sediment and evaluate its design and use as a learning tool about the tsunami. Making a replica of the tsunami sediment of the Gua Ek Lentie was carried out using modeling techniques. The replica was placed in the Tsunami Museum to be assessed for its design and use by visitors, museum staff and artists. Data were collected by using observation and semi-structured interview techniques and then analyzed by qualitative descriptive. The result obtained is a replica that is similar to the original. Analysis of the design and use shows that replica can be a learning tool about tsunami

Abstract

 A disaster often causes survivors to be in a more vulnerable position than before. In the 2016 Pidie Jaya earthquake, five villages experienced a directed impact from the disaster. This study aims to determine the level of social vulnerability and to analyze the dynamics of changes in social vulnerability at the Trienggadeng District level, Pidie Jaya Regency in the period 2015-2021. This research uses descriptive quantitative method. The data used in this study include secondary data and primary data. Respondents in this study amounted to 98 people from communities in five villages in Trienggadeng District. The results of secondary data study show that the value of social vulnerability in the period 2015-2021 which consists of aspects of population density, sex ratio, vulnerable age, poor population, and vulnerability is in the range (54.38-267.71) where Tampui Village into the high class category with a value of (267.71). Meanwhile four other villages fall into the low class category, such as: Kuta Pangwa Village (54.38), Meucat Pangwa (71.09), Mee Pangwa (84.03) and Deah Teumanah (99.95). The aspects identified as triggers for social vulnerability in this study include: poverty rates in Mee Pangwa and Deah Teumanah Villages, solid waste management in all study villages, and population density in Tampui Village. Furthermore, an analysis of primary data shows that there has been an increase in quality and quantity in aspects of sanitation and access to health in the period 2016-2021.

Abstract

Currently, a lot of learning focuses on cognitive achievement, which results in less involvement of students in learning. Whereas in the renewable curriculum students are required to have ability incognitive, affective and psychomotor. One of these psychomotor aspects is science process skills by applying inquiry model. This study aims to determine the effect of the implementation of guided inquiry-based practicum worksheets on colloid topics on students' science process skills. The research method used mixed research method research with concurrent triangulation designs. The research was conducted in Cimahi, involving 33 students of class XII and 5 validators consisting of two lecturers and three teachers. The research instruments were used self-assessment, observation sheets for practicum activities using guided inquiry-based worksheets, assessment of student worksheet’s assignments, and restricted-response essays. The enhancement of science process skills was calculated by the N-gain formula using pretest and posttest score and characterize into high, medium and low. The results showed that the improvement of student science process skills on the topic of emulsifiers was in the medium category with an N-gain value of 0.6. The implementation of the practicum using guided inquiry-based worksheets on the result of self-assessment obtained 82.0%, the results of observation obtained 82.9%, and the assessment of student’s assignment in the worksheets obtained 81.6% in which all in the very good category

Abstract

Metacognitive skill is a high level of thinking or often known as thinking about thinking, which is closely related to critical thinking and problem-solving skills. This study aims to describe the importance of metacognitive skills in training critical thinking and problem-solving skills. This research used a survey method with a descriptive approach. The instrument used was a questionnaire distributed via Google Form. The sample of this study consisted of 10 (8 female and 2 male) science teachers who teach in class VIII. The results showed that 90% of teachers had not used metacognitive-based worksheets in science practicum activities about vibrations and waves even though all of them have known what metacognitive skills are, 90% had not any reflection activities for students before and after the experiment, 70% had never trained their students to determine the purpose, 60% of the worksheets used have not trained students to identify and analyze a problem related to experimental data related to the practicum to be carried out, and 80% and 80% of students are not trained to design practical tables. It can be concluded that it is important for metacognitive-based worksheets to train students to improve critical thinking and problem-solving skills

Abstract

Students' lack of independent learning results in low learning outcomes. This study is intended to determine the relationship between learning independence and chemistry learning outcomes for students in class X MIPA SMA Negeri 6 Pontianak. The subjects of this study were students in class X MIPA for the 2021/2022 academic year, totalling 130 persons. The research methodology used for this research is described using a correlational approach. The results of the chemistry studies are derived from the results of the final examination for the same semester 2021/2022. The data collection technique used is indirect communication in the form of questionnaires and literature reviews in the form of student learning results in chemistry subjects. The results showed that the average percentage of learning independence was 65% which were included in the medium category, while the average learning outcome was 62 which was included in the low category. The results of the Spearman rank test between learning independence and chemistry learning outcomes obtained a correlation coefficient of 0.079 which means that there is a positive, but very low relationship between learning independence variables and learning outcomes, the significance value obtained is 0.372 0.05, which means that there is no significant relationship significant relationship between independent learning with chemistry learning outcomes

Abstract

Central Aceh district is an area that has a high risk index for landslides. Besides that, Central Aceh is also rich in local wisdom, one of which is didong which has many poems.This study aims to investigate the messages of local wisdom about disaster risk reduction in didong uten poetry and obtain an integration model of didong uten poetry in learning that can be accepted by teachers and students at high school. The research model used is the Etnografi research model by Spradley which broadly consists of five stages, namely: First, a) have an ethnographic project, b) ask an ethnographic question, c) collect ethnographic data, d) make ethnographic notes, e) analyzing ethnographic data. This study has validated media experts in the form of didong uten poetry and obtained an average score of 97.3% with the criteria "very feasible", material expert validation in the form of disaster education and disaster risk reduction obtained an average score of 66.6% with the "feasible". Based on the results of the implementation of the instrument, the final score on disaster education (knowledge) is 62.65, the value of disaster education (attitude) is 77.68, the final value of didong uten poetry is 53.98, and the final value of disaster risk reduction is 68.7. conclusion after conducting ethnographic research interviews from 5 resource persons is that didong uten poetry can be integrated into school subjects such as geography, sociology, Indonesian language, besides that didong uten poetry can also be extracurricular at school
